Georgia confirms transit of French armored vehicles to Armenia![]() November 14, 2023 - 11:52 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- APM Terminals Poti has confirmed the transit of French ACMAT Bastion armored personnel carriers intended for Armenia, RFE/RL’s Georgian service reports. “In this particular case, the cargo arrived from an EU country – France – and was sent to Armenia, a country that is not subject to sanctions. In addition, in the absence of clear instructions from the Government of Georgia and restrictions imposed by international regulators, APM Terminals Poti is deprived of the ability to unreasonably refuse to accept cargo that is not sanctioned,” the company operating the port of Poti said in a statement. Azerbaijan, which spends billions on weapons, has demanded that Armenia “put an end to the policy of armament and militarization in the region,” Haqqin.az reports. Press secretary of the Azerbaijani Foreign Ministry Aykhan Hajizade made remarks after images showing French weapons en route to Armenia leaked online. According to Hajizade, France’s sending of military equipment to Armenia will contribute to “destructive activities” in the region. “Armenia and France must put an end to the policy of armament and militarization in the region, and also come to terms with the fact that there is no alternative to peace and cooperation in the region,” the spokesperson said. ![]() ![]() The foreign ministers of Armenia and Azerbaijan, Ararat Mirzoyan and Jeyhun Bayramov, have arrived in Washington.
